Output 64a2445c876ad981f36f2f5437d52ff228ea66f73645bf2eb4245303f6b14215:61

value
39125
script pubkey
OP_0 OP_PUSHBYTES_20 45937d1174a11cbaa2ae777e3c9bb7c457ede995
address
bc1qgkfh6yt55ywt4g4wwalrexahc3t7m6v4wst06y
transaction
64a2445c876ad981f36f2f5437d52ff228ea66f73645bf2eb4245303f6b14215
confirmations
99902
spent
true